avbcon12:

I had the same problem when I did my intake swap. It turned out that the system just took about (believe it or not) a week to burp all of the bubbles out! I was adding a little about everyday.
Now it seems to be O.K., although I havent driven it in 3 months (in storage).


Hmmm, I never thought about that. I did change the Intake because I had to put a new timing chain. The car does run cool. This has been going on for 3 weeks now. The catch can is ok, and the oil is fine. NO LEAKS NOWHERE. I'll wait and see if it was just the system burping all the air pockets out.
